Everyone needs to know more about the signs of oral mucosal cysts, which will be helpful in discovering the disease. Symptoms and signs 1. Mucous gland cysts occur under the oral mucosa. They are small (usually the size of soybeans), have clear edges, are transparent bubble-like, and are painless. Most have a history of injury (local bites are the most common). After the ulcer ruptures, a sticky white liquid flows out and the swelling disappears temporarily, but the ulcer heals quickly and the swelling reappears. 2. Large salivary gland cysts (sublingual gland, submandibular gland and parotid gland) are swellings at the site of the disease, which may have obstruction symptoms (i.e. the swelling worsens when eating and gradually eases after eating). The salivary duct opening cannot squeeze out secretions, or discharges discolored and smelly liquids. Puncture can extract a sticky white liquid. diagnosis 1. There are recurrent attacks, with small transparent vesicular masses under the oral mucosa, and the contents of the vesicles are viscous egg white-like fluid; there is a history of local bites. After rupture, transparent five-colored mucus flows out. People who have the disease for the first time may not have this medical history. 2. It is common on the lower lip, tongue tip, sublingual area and buccal mucosa. It appears as a soft, light blue mass with clear boundaries and a movable base. Sometimes the protruding surface appears like a fish bubble, and its diameter is generally around 0.5-1 cm. 3. Major salivary gland cyst: The disease site is located in the corresponding major salivary gland area of the oral and maxillofacial region, and is manifested by swelling and obstruction symptoms in this area, and abnormal secretory function of the duct opening. Puncture of sublingual gland cyst extracts egg white-like viscous fluid; puncture of submandibular gland and parotid gland cyst extracts thinner fluid; the amylase test of the extracted fluid is positive. 4. Confirmed by pathological diagnosis. |
